Output e56f1038f05ab0e01abf830c9b99b843561ce7dee74716c89eeab3905119444a:18

value
18320
script pubkey
OP_0 OP_PUSHBYTES_20 cc9ff9488ba7b56c379b139f1c465b11c13a73b8
address
bc1qej0ljjyt576kcdumzw03c3jmz8qn5uacpqfdw9
transaction
e56f1038f05ab0e01abf830c9b99b843561ce7dee74716c89eeab3905119444a
confirmations
53993
spent
true